Candice PortenA flowing sequence of postures matched to the breath, designed to improve flexibility, balance, core stability, and mindfulness. It provides a sanctuary from daily stress, focusing on spinal alignment and active recovery.
What to Expect
A smooth transition from pose to pose (downward dog, warrior sequences, balance postures) concluding with floor stretches and savasana. The pacing is mindful, allowing you to focus on form and deep breaths.

Wear comfortable, stretchy clothing. Bring your own yoga mat (studios have blocks and straps for support). The class is done barefoot.
